The Origins of 5MB in Computing

The first time 5MB became famous was in 1956, when IBM launched the 305 RAMAC, the world’s first computer hard disk drive. This massive machine, which weighed over a ton, could store 5MB of data—a groundbreaking achievement at the time.

Back then, the ability to store 5MB was revolutionary. It gave businesses the power to process information electronically, reducing their reliance on paper-based systems. Although we now see 5MB as small, its historical significance is enormous.

Benchmarking Internet Speeds with 5MB

For internet users, 5MB files are a common benchmark when testing download speeds. A simple calculation shows how different connections handle the same file:

  • On a 10 Mbps connection, downloading 5MB takes about four seconds.
  • On a 50 Mbps connection, the same file downloads in less than one second.

This makes 5MB a useful way to measure real-world internet performance without overwhelming users with technical jargon.
